We need a definition of 'sustainability', says Christopher Meyer, who goes on to offer one:
'An activity is sustainable when all costs are internalized.'
Guest post: China will need 10,000GW of wind and solar by 2060
-
China will need to install around 10,000 gigawatts (GW) of wind and solar
capacity to...
The post Guest post: China will need 10,000GW of wind and solar ...
1 hour ago
No comments:
Post a Comment